How does confit preserve?

The word confit originates from the Latin word conficere , which means to “put together” or “to finish off. ” In cooking, confit can refer to a recipe of cooking food slowly in its own fat or fat from another animal. In the case of duck confit, the meat of the duck is salted and slowly cooked in its own fat. Virtually all the fat in the duck is rendered and the skin becomes more tender and succulent than it typically is. The meat remains moist and flavorful and is protected from the air and further drying out. Additionally, the salt and cooking process results in a product that keeps almost indefinitely. The word confit came to mean “to preserve” in French, and is still used in that way today..

What can I do with leftover garlic confit oil?

You can use garlic confit oil for sautéing vegetables or for making salad dressing. To make salad dressing, mix some garlic confit oil with extra virgin olive oil, Dijon mustard, fresh lemon juice, salt, and pepper. You can also cook shrimp, chicken, or fish in garlic confit oil..

How long does Roasted garlic keep in the fridge?

Roasted garlic is delicious, flavorful and very versatile. Roasted garlic can be kept in the fridge in an airtight container for about 2 weeks. You can enjoy it in so many different ways, including adding it to pastas, making homemade salad dressing, or spreading it on sandwiches. Roasted garlic is so easy to make. Simply slice off the top of the garlic heads, drizzle with olive oil, sprinkle with salt, and place in a baking dish. From there, you can roast it in the oven for about 30 minutes at 425 degrees F. When the garlic is cool enough to handle, squeeze the cloves out of their skin, mash them, and store them in an airtight container in the fridge..
